EgyptAir transfers Libyan pilgrims
The national carrier EgyptAir operated exceptional flights between Libyan city of Masrata and Madinah in Saudi Arabia to transfer suspended pilgrims who could not fly from Tripoli airport. According to Hussein Massoud, chairman of EgyptAir, the carrier operated seven flights on Tuesday and Wednesday to transfer 2300 Libyan pilgrims.
Qatar Airways expands in East Africa
Qatar Airways is expanding its presence in East Africa following an interline agreement signed with Tanzania's largest carrier, Precision Air. The agreement allows Qatar Airways passengers to connect seamlessly via the Tanzanian capital Dar Es-Salaam to and from a wide range of East African cities .
With this new agreement, customers are able to purchase a single itinerary combining flights on both carriers' global networks, affording them the ease of one-stop ticketing and baggage check-in.
The Precision Air partnership helps extend Qatar Airways' reach even further across East Africa, where the airline already operates twice daily scheduled services to the Kenyan capital Nairobi and has just launched daily flights to the Ugandan city of Entebbe from November. So far this year, Qatar Airways has added 13 destinations to its international map.
Boeing investigates LOT
A team of Boeing experts from the United States headed to Poland on Wednesday to help authorities remove from a runway a jetliner that landed on its belly after its landing gear failed to open.
Heavy fog grounded planes at several Polish airports even as Warsaw's international airport remained closed following a dramatic emergency landing on Tuesday of a Boeing airliner from the US carrying 231 people.
The plane remains on the tarmac at Warsaw's Frederic Chopin airport at the intersection of its two runways. LOT Polish airlines said Wednesday that efforts were being made to move the plane to unblock one of the runways. LOT spokesman Andrzej Kozlowski told the Associated Press that a team of Boeing experts from the US were expected Wednesday in Warsaw. They are to consult on the way to remove the plane from the runway and inspect its technical condition. Meanwhile, flights that were to have been diverted to other airports in Poland are being postponed or canceled due to the fog, a frequent occurrence in November in Poland.
